Advancing Inclusion Scholarships

Virtually Attend GHC 24

AnitaB.org Advancing Inclusion Scholarship program provides scholars the ability to virtually attend the annual Grace Hopper Celebration. Scholars also gain access to year-round career and academic workshops, networking opportunities, inspirational role models and memories that will last a lifetime. Students, faculty, in addition to those enrolled in boot camps or other certification programs should apply for one of these opportunities.

Eligibility

1

You must be a student enrolled in an accredited degree program at a higher education institution (college, community college, university, etc) or high school at the time of applying.

2

You must be a student enrolled in an accredited degree program at a college or university at the time of the celebration October 8-11, 2024.). Those graduating from a higher education institution are eligible as long as there is proof of acceptance to another degree program (such as but not limited to: M.A., M.S., PhD) by the start of GHC


3

Show satisfactory progress toward a degree such as, but not limited to: computer science, software engineering, electrical engineering, human-computer interaction, math, physics, or management information systems.


4

Students will be required to provide proof of academic affiliation when registering for Grace Hopper Celebration


5

You must be at least 18 years of age at the time of the celebration October 8-11, 2024

6

A minimum cumulative GPA of 2.5
